

Hotel Description
You know what struck me first about the Mercure Strasbourg Centre? It’s tucked away on Rue Thomann in this perfect sweet spot where you’re actually in the heart of things but not drowning in tourist chaos. I mean, you’re literally a three-minute walk from Place Kléber – and if you don’t know Strasbourg, that’s basically the beating heart of the city where all the trams converge and the Christmas market absolutely explodes every December.
The hotel itself feels refreshingly honest for a 4-star place. The lobby has this understated French elegance without trying too hard, and honestly, the staff seems genuinely helpful rather than just going through the motions. I’ve stayed in enough Mercure properties to know they can be hit or miss, but this one gets the local vibe right. The rooms are what you’d expect – clean, comfortable, with those thick European curtains that actually block out light (thank god, because Strasbourg summers stay bright until like 10 PM). The bathrooms are compact but functional, though I’ll warn you the water pressure varies depending on which floor you’re on – something about the building’s age, apparently.
What really makes this place work is the location knowledge you gain just by staying here. The front desk folks will steer you toward Rue des Serruriers for dinner instead of the obvious tourist traps near the cathedral, and they’re absolutely right – that little street has some gems. You’re close enough to walk to Petite France (the ridiculously photogenic canal district) in about fifteen minutes, but you can also catch the tram right from Place Kléber if your feet are done for the day. Parking’s the usual European city nightmare, but they have a deal with a nearby garage that’s actually reasonable by Strasbourg standards.
The 7.4 rating feels about right – it’s solidly good without being spectacular. Some rooms face the courtyard and are whisper-quiet, while others get street noise from Rue Thomann, which isn’t terrible but you’ll hear the occasional late-night tram. Breakfast is typical French hotel fare (good pastries, decent coffee, nothing revolutionary), and they serve it until a civilized 10:30 AM, which I appreciate. The whole place has this lived-in feel that works well in a city like Strasbourg, where everything’s got layers of history anyway. You’re not staying in some sterile business hotel – you’re in a place that feels like it belongs in this maze of medieval streets and half-timbered houses, just with modern amenities and reliable Wi-Fi.
